Transaction 75fc124ca9f2a89ca9b497ea675171da09fa5f37710f9e891e608b76d00e0bdc
1 Input
1 Output
-
75fc124ca9f2a89ca9b497ea675171da09fa5f37710f9e891e608b76d00e0bdc:0
- value
- 3331300
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 18594e483b9510ce9d90cdbe40b144bc0839902f OP_EQUALVERIFY OP_CHECKSIG
- address
- 13DkCgP64x63deSaY8QfBH4fczf6huhyBe